As seen on FB (by me, anyway), United States company is the business behemoth of the e-counselling game. They claim to have 500 certified counsellors working for them, each with a minimum of 3 years of experience.
After filling in a survey to determine what particular flavour of mental you are, you’re paired with a counsellor, who you can mercilessly switch for a various one at any time. (I got Dr. Laura Dabney, from Virginia). You then begin an immediate messaged treatment session that both you and your counsellor can drop in and out of, and which could, in theory, go on and on until among you eventually passed away.
What does it cost?
You get a complimentary seven-day trial – much like a free Netflix or Amazon Prime trial, other than with way more concerns about what your youth was like. After that, it costs from , 24.50 a week for unlimited message-based counselling and one ‘free’ phone session with your counsellor each month. In general, the service is impressively slick. The conversation can be a little stop-starty at times, however it was in fact a far smoother and more on-tap experience than I expected. I even got quick responses to messages over the weekend, which was unexpected.
